Your Role
The Sales Assistant – UK & Ireland will help drive scalable growth and measurable results for Hyatt Inclusive Collection properties in Latin America and the Caribbean through hands-on management of UK and Irish tour operator accounts. The role focuses on account management, analysing market and operator performance, identifying threats and opportunities, maintaining accurate sales information, and assisting with targeted sales activity, events, trade shows and FAM trips where required. The successful candidate will be highly organised, proactive and detail-oriented, with a strong interest in travel, hospitality and commercial sales.
Your Responsibilities
  • Manage a portfolio of UK and Ireland tour operator accounts, building strong partner relationships and supporting agreed commercial objectives.
  • Respond to partner enquiries, including rate match requests, VIP arrangements and FAM trip coordination, ensuring timely and accurate follow-up.
  • Analyse account performance, booking trends and market insights to identify opportunities and support revenue growth.
  • Support the Sales Manager, UK & Ireland with account management, reporting, partner engagement and commercial initiatives.
  • Maintain accurate account information, activities and opportunities within Salesforce and other sales systems.
  • Prepare and contribute to regular sales reports, team updates and performance reviews.
  • Coordinate partner communications and support business development activities, including sales missions, trade shows, training events and FAM trips.
  • Undertake additional duties as required to support the Global Sales team and Hyatt's commercial objectives.
